人走茶凉

rén zǒu chá liáng lit. when people leave, the tea cools (idiom) / fig. when sb is no longer in a position of power, others cease to care about him
rén person; people / CL:,
  zǒu to walk / to go / to run / to move (of vehicle) / to visit / to leave / to go away / to die (euph.) / from / through / away (in compound verbs, such as 撤走) / to change (shape, form, meaning)
   chá tea / tea plant / CL:,
    Liáng the five Liang of the Sixteen Kingdoms, namely: Former Liang 前凉 (314-376), Later Liang 后凉 (386-403), Northern Liang 北凉 (398-439), Southern Liang 南凉 (397-414), Western Liang 西凉 (400-421)
    liáng cool / cold
    liàng to let sth cool down
